Transaction c6c13379573508f54b6c71f2cc5f3343450c0b23e6730266997e205afab6fe9e
1 Input
2 Outputs
- c6c13379573508f54b6c71f2cc5f3343450c0b23e6730266997e205afab6fe9e:0
- c6c13379573508f54b6c71f2cc5f3343450c0b23e6730266997e205afab6fe9e:1
value 3737059
address 1EdwmEq2VX8cLyxcymeCr1MfdUywiKY3md
value 25700000
address 13re4hSvqs4iYns7zGifrh7NSAhsPtfC35